The creator of ‘Moore’s Regulation’ mentioned it could not proceed eternally—and could be astounded by the chips Intel and its opponents are making now

“I’ve bet the whole company on 18A,” Intel CEO Pat Gelsinger advised an interviewer earlier this 12 months—a baffling assertion to non-techies, however the story behind it’s comprehensible to anybody and price figuring out. It’s an uplifting reminder of human ingenuity’s limitless attain, related to challenges of each type.

As to what on earth Gelsinger was speaking about: Intel is without doubt one of the world’s preeminent designers and producers of laptop chips, and the 18A is a chip that Intel intends to begin making in quantity subsequent 12 months. It is going to be essentially the most superior chip ever, although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Firm (TSMC), the world’s largest chipmaker, will subsequent 12 months begin making in quantity a chip it claims no less than matches the 18A. That designation, 18A, denotes the density of transistors on the chip, amongst different issues, and the smaller the quantity, the upper the density. That is the smallest variety of any chip but; 18A means 18 angstroms, an angstrom being one ten-billionth of a meter. The remainder of the trade labels chips by nanometers; TSMC’s new chip is 2 nm, and by that measure the 18A could be 1.8 nm. Even with out understanding the manufacturing course of, we stand in awe of its infinitesimal scale. Chipmakers now work on the degree of atoms. An atom of silicon is 0.21 nanometers large, for instance.

That’s sufficient atomic physics. The essential level is that these new chips are extra than simply astounding. They have been purported to be not possible. The well-known Moore’s Regulation mentioned the variety of transistors on a chip—mainly transistor density—doubles each two years or so. It proved correct for many years, however even Gordon Moore himself acknowledged, “It can’t continue forever.” The legal guidelines of physics would permit transistors to get solely so small. The essential query was precisely how small.

Specialists have been confidently and incorrectly predicting the reply for years. Some mentioned 2010 could be the tip, when the modern chip was 28 nm. After chipmakers broke by way of that degree, a brand new set of prognosticators noticed 2020 because the restrict, when the vanguard was 5 nm. But now even Intel’s 1.8 nm chip just isn’t the tip of the road. The corporate’s subsequent chip—1.4 nm—is in growth.

How can this be? The reply is in two elements, each of that are related to human ingenuity broadly.

· The chipmakers and their suppliers saved discovering progressive new methods to increase the lifetime of Moore’s Regulation, which prognosticators couldn’t foresee. For instance, chipmakers discovered the best way to stack transistor elements on prime of one another, packing extra computing energy right into a given area. One other instance: Chipmaking includes shining mild by way of a masks onto a silicon wafer, however as transistors bought ever extra microscopic, it was troublesome to make use of mild with wavelengths quick sufficient to print sharp patterns. ASML, a Dutch maker of chipmaking tools, developed machines that would deal with the mandatory excessive ultraviolet mild, and at present’s modern chips can’t be made with out these machines. To supply the 18A, Intel CEO Gelsinger negotiated with ASML to be first to obtain the corporate’s newest mannequin.

· Corporations went round Moore’s Regulation. Including extra transistors isn’t the one approach to get extra worth from a chip. Superior algorithms and software program now assist customers get higher efficiency out of their computer systems’ chips. Chipmakers are additionally producing chips designed for particular functions, akin to AI. These chips aren’t one of the best at all the pieces, however they’re nice for particular duties. Broadcom, the tech firm that has quietly turn out to be one of many world’s most dear firms, designs many such chips.

Strictly talking, Moore’s Regulation is now not legitimate. As transistors strategy atomic scale, the variety of transistors on a chip isn’t doubling each two years. However so what? Computing continues to advance at a scorching tempo—with quantum computing and different wonders on the horizon—and that’s what counts.

The saga of Moore’s Regulation is an instance of how we nearly at all times underestimate human ingenuity. Early researchers in laptop translation of languages have been pessimistic that the sector may ever progress past its almost ineffective state as of the mid-Nineteen Sixties, but at present your cellphone has a free app that interprets to and from over 100 languages very effectively, and it’s frequently enhancing. MIT professor Hubert Dreyfus, in a 1972 e-book known as What Computer systems Can’t Do, noticed little hope that computer systems may make vital progress in enjoying chess past the mediocre degree then achieved. But an IBM laptop beat world champion Garry Kasparov in 1997, and Kasparov tells me the free chess app in your cellphone at present is extra highly effective than the pc that defeated him.

There’s no telling what is going to occur with Pat Gelsinger’s rescue plan for Intel or with any particular person quest. However broadly, over time, we could be positive no less than two issues will likely be infinite: human needs and human ingenuity. We’ll at all times be unhappy, with issues to resolve, and we’ll at all times discover astonishing, sudden options to no less than a few of them. On this tumultuous world, that’s not a nasty foundation for optimism.
